Understanding the Garotta Compost Maker
The Garotta Compost Maker is a technologically advanced system designed for farmers, gardeners, and agricultural practitioners looking to manage organic waste efficiently.
- ✔ Accelerates composting: Delivers high-quality compost in 3–4 weeks instead of the typical 3–6 months (60% faster).
- 📊 Smart Environment Management: Uses temperature and moisture sensors for ideal microbial decomposition.
- ⚠ Odor Control: Automated aeration reduces smell, ensuring sustainable and neighbor-friendly operations.
Unlike traditional composting methods which often suffer from inefficiency and environmental risks, the Garotta Compost Maker employs a controlled combination of:
- Aeration: Delivers sufficient oxygen to boost aerobic microbial activity.
- Temperature Regulation: Maintains notorious thermophilic ranges (50–65°C) to eliminate pathogens and weed seeds.
- Moisture Optimization: Via automated sensors that adapt to waste volume and material.

5 Benefits of Garotta Compost Maker for Sustainable Farms
1. Dramatic Acceleration of the Composting Cycle
Conventional methods of composting typically span 3–6 months. The Garotta Compost Maker reduces this to as little as 3 weeks, maintaining optimal decomposition conditions via automated temperature, moisture, and aeration controls.
- ⚡ Speeds up matter breakdown by creating ideal aerobic microbial environments
- 👩🌾 Allows quick conversion of crop residues & animal manure into usable organic fertilizer
2. Superior Soil Health Improvement
Compost from Garotta is richer in humus, nutrients & beneficial microbes. Regular application leads to:
- ✔ Enhanced soil structure: crumbly, loamy soil that resists erosion
- ✔ Improved water retention—vital for drought resilience
- ✔ Increased fertility and organic matter for higher crop yields
3. Significant Reduction in Chemical Fertilizer Dependency
With compost rich in macro/micronutrients and soil-enhancing properties, farms can reduce chemical fertilizer input by up to 40%.
- 📉 Minimizes soil acidification and chemical runoff to rivers and groundwater
- 🌳 Supports organic certification and sustainable crop production
4. Efficient Farm Waste Management & Resource Recovery
Farms generate tonnes of organic waste yearly—crop stalks, animal bedding, kitchen scraps. The Garotta Compost Maker efficiently manages and converts up to 30% of this waste into valuable compost each season.

5. Climate Change Mitigation
Applying Garotta-generated compost increases soil carbon sequestration, acting as a powerful countermeasure to climate change. By eliminating uncontrolled organic waste breakdown (which releases methane, a potent greenhouse gas), composting dramatically reduces net farm GHG emissions.

Frequently Asked Questions (FAQ)
What is a Garotta Compost Maker and how does it differ from traditional composting?
A Garotta Compost Maker is an advanced, automated composting system designed for rapid, controlled breakdown of organic farm waste through sensor-driven aeration, temperature regulation, and moisture management. It cuts composting cycles from months to weeks and produces higher-quality compost compared to traditional heaps or bins.
Can the Garotta Compost Maker handle both animal manure and crop residues?
Yes. Garotta technology is designed to process a wide range of organic materials, from livestock manure to straw, husks, produce leftovers, and even kitchen or food industry waste.
Is Garotta compost suitable for organic-certified farms?
Absolutely. The compost is free from synthetic inputs and meets most organic farming standards—ensuring enhanced soil health without chemical contamination.
How does Garotta technology help with climate change?
By accelerating breakdown in oxygen-rich (aerobic) conditions, the technology emits far less methane than uncontrolled piles, promotes soil carbon sequestration, and reduces the need for chemical fertilizers, curbing related greenhouse gas emissions.
